This seminar provides a brief overview of the workers’ compensation system for new or potential employers, independent operators, and proprietors. This seminar is of particular interest to small employers (less than 20 employees) and newly registered employers.
Topics covered: registration, insurance premiums, introduction to occupational health and safety requirements, and workers’ compensation claims.
Learning Outcomes:
By the end of this workshop, participants will be able to:
Explain the basics of the workers’ compensation system in British Columbia for employers, independent operators, and proprietors.
Describe key employer requirements, including registration, insurance premiums, and occupational health and safety responsibilities.
Recognize the fundamentals of workers’ compensation claims and how they relate to employer obligations.
Bio: The Employers' Advisers Office provides educational services to employers in all areas of the BC Workers' Compensation system. The goal is to increase employer understanding, compliance and to promote safe, healthy and respectful workplaces.
